Justin Baldoni leaves his attempt to involve Taylor Swift in trial with Blake Lively

Justin Baldoni, who acted and directed the film adaptation of one of Colleen Hoover’s most controversial books, ‘It Ends With Us’, has decided to step back in his legal attempt to involve Taylor Swift to declare at the trial he faces with the actress Blake Lively.
As confirmed by People, a Lively spokesman celebrated the cancellation of what he described as “citation of harassment” towards the singer and her lawyers.
“We support the efforts of the Taylor team to cancel these inappropriate citations and we will continue defending any third party who is unfairly harassed or threatened in the process”Said Lively representative.
Justin Baldono argued that Taylor Swift had influenced creative decisions of the film ‘It ends with us’, so the interpreter’s representative had to clarify that the star never set foot on the set of that movie.
“Taylor Swift never set foot on the set of that movie, was not involved in castings, creative decisions or the final assembly. He didn’t even see the tape until weeks after its premiere“, Said the representative, stressing that he was worldwide for 2023 and 2024.
Baldoni’s lawyers said Blake Lively threatened to filter private messages between her and Taylor if the latter did not go out to support her publicly. However, Judge Lewis J. Liman ordered to eliminate that letter from the judicial file, qualifying it as “irrelevant.”
The legal conflict began in December 2024, after Lively demanded Baldoni, accusing him of sexual harassment in the ‘it ends with us’ set and orchestrate a softened campaign against him.
In response, the 41 -year -old actor presented a defamation and extortion contrademanda for 400 million dollars, also involving Ryan Reynolds, and the publicist Leslie Sloane.
Additionally, he undertook legal actions against The New York Times after the publication of an article about the accusations, claiming that the medium disseminated erroneous and harmful information for its reputation. The trial between Blake Lively and Justin Baldoni is scheduled to begin in March 2026.
